What Makes a Division 1 Soccer School Stand Out?
So, what exactly makes a Division 1 soccer school stand out from the crowd? It's not just about winning games, though that definitely helps! There's a whole mix of factors that contribute to a program's prestige and appeal. First off, you've got to look at the quality of the coaching staff. Are they experienced? Do they have a proven track record of developing players and getting them to the next level? A great coach can make all the difference in your development as a player. Next up, facilities matter big time. We're talking state-of-the-art training grounds, top-notch gyms, and recovery resources. These things can significantly impact your ability to train effectively and stay in peak condition. And then there's the academic side of things. Division 1 schools are known for their rigorous academic standards, so you've got to make sure the school offers the programs and support you need to succeed in the classroom. Don't forget about the atmosphere and culture of the team. A supportive and positive environment can be crucial for your mental and emotional well-being, helping you thrive both on and off the field. Finally, consider the school's location, campus life, and overall fit. You'll be spending a lot of time there, so it's important to find a place where you feel comfortable and can see yourself growing as a person.
Top Division 1 Soccer Programs
Alright, let's dive into some of the top Division 1 soccer programs that consistently make headlines. These schools aren't just known for their winning records; they're also renowned for their commitment to player development, academic excellence, and creating a winning culture. First up, we have Stanford University. Their men's soccer program is a perennial powerhouse, consistently ranked among the nation's best. With a strong emphasis on both academics and athletics, Stanford offers a well-rounded experience for student-athletes. Their coaches are top-notch, and their facilities are second to none. Next, we have the University of North Carolina. The Tar Heels have a storied history in men's soccer, with multiple national championships to their name. They're known for their attacking style of play and their ability to develop players who go on to have successful professional careers. On the women's side, UNC is a dominant force, consistently producing some of the best female soccer players in the world. Then there's Clemson University. Their soccer program has been on the rise in recent years, with a string of successful seasons and a growing reputation for attracting top talent. Clemson offers a supportive environment for players to develop their skills and reach their full potential. We can't forget about Georgetown University. Located in the heart of Washington, D.C., Georgetown offers a unique combination of academic rigor and athletic excellence. Their soccer program has a strong tradition of success, and their players benefit from the school's outstanding resources and facilities. These are just a few examples, and there are many other great Division 1 soccer programs out there. Do your research, visit campuses, and talk to coaches and players to find the right fit for you.
How to Get Recruited by a Division 1 Soccer School
Okay, so you've got your sights set on playing for a Division 1 soccer school. That's awesome! But how do you actually get there? It's not just about being a great player; you've got to be proactive and strategic in your approach. First and foremost, make sure your grades are on point. Division 1 schools have high academic standards, so you've got to show them that you can handle the coursework. Start working hard in the classroom early on, and make sure you're taking the right courses to meet the NCAA eligibility requirements. Next, create a killer highlight reel. This is your chance to showcase your skills and abilities to college coaches. Include your best plays, focusing on your technical skills, tactical awareness, and athleticism. Keep it short and sweet, and make sure the quality is top-notch. Reach out to coaches directly. Don't be afraid to send them emails, introduce yourself, and express your interest in their program. Include your highlight reel, academic transcript, and any other relevant information. Attend college showcases and tournaments. These events are a great way to get exposure to college coaches. Make sure you're playing your best and making a positive impression both on and off the field. Consider joining a club team that has connections to college coaches. Many club teams have established relationships with college programs, which can increase your chances of getting noticed. And don't forget to network, network, network! Talk to coaches, players, and anyone else who might be able to help you get your foot in the door. Building relationships is key to getting recruited.
Balancing Academics and Athletics
Let's be real, being a student-athlete at a Division 1 soccer school is no walk in the park. It's a serious commitment that requires you to balance your academic responsibilities with the demands of your sport. Time management is key. You've got to be able to prioritize your tasks, set realistic goals, and stick to a schedule. Use a planner, calendar, or app to keep track of your classes, practices, games, and other commitments. Don't be afraid to ask for help. If you're struggling with a particular subject, reach out to your professors, tutors, or academic advisors. They're there to support you and help you succeed. Communicate with your coaches. Let them know if you're feeling overwhelmed or if you're having trouble keeping up with your schoolwork. A good coach will understand and work with you to find a solution. Take advantage of academic resources. Many Division 1 schools offer a variety of academic support services, such as tutoring, study groups, and writing centers. These resources can be invaluable in helping you stay on top of your studies. Find a study environment that works for you. Whether it's the library, a coffee shop, or your dorm room, find a place where you can focus and get your work done. And don't forget to take breaks and recharge. It's important to give yourself time to relax, unwind, and do things you enjoy. This will help you avoid burnout and stay motivated. Balancing academics and athletics is a challenge, but it's definitely doable with the right strategies and support system.
Life as a Division 1 Soccer Player
So, what's it really like to be a Division 1 soccer player? It's a unique and demanding experience that offers both incredible opportunities and significant challenges. Get ready for a rigorous training schedule. We're talking early morning practices, intense workouts, and long hours on the field. You'll need to be in peak physical condition to compete at this level. Be prepared to travel a lot. You'll be spending a significant amount of time on the road, traveling to games and tournaments. This can be exciting, but it can also be tiring and disruptive to your academic schedule. Expect to make sacrifices. You'll have to give up some of the things that other college students take for granted, such as socializing with friends, attending parties, and participating in extracurricular activities. But you'll also gain a lot of unique experiences and build lifelong friendships. Embrace the team culture. Being part of a Division 1 soccer team is like being part of a family. You'll rely on your teammates for support, encouragement, and camaraderie. Learn to work together, communicate effectively, and celebrate each other's successes. Represent your school with pride. As a Division 1 athlete, you'll be representing your school both on and off the field. Take this responsibility seriously, and always conduct yourself in a manner that reflects positively on your team and your university. And remember to enjoy the journey. Being a Division 1 soccer player is a dream come true for many aspiring athletes. Embrace the challenges, celebrate the victories, and cherish the memories that you'll create along the way. It's an experience that will shape you for the rest of your life.
